By default, Bugzilla does not search the list of RESOLVED bugs.
You can force it to do so by putting the upper-case word ALL in front of your search query, e.g.: ALL tdelibs
We recommend searching for bugs this way, as you may discover that your bug has already been resolved and fixed in a later release.

After changing the background of the TDE Menu several times, the background will cease to remove/change when I attempt to change it.

In the screenshot, you can see that the background is set to "Default" and the Apply button is disabled, suggesting that the background should be set to "Default". However, if you look at the TMenu, it is stuck on the "Light Gray" option, and changing the color does not affect the TMenu's background. Even after re-logging, I cannot change the background of the TMenu.

Well this is a big whoops on my part. The "gray" background in the screenshot is coming from Configure Panel -> Appearance -> Advanced Options -> Use Deep Buttons . Removing the check mark from that option fixes this problem and allows changing the background of the TMenu.

Marking as RESOLVED INVALID due to my discovery that this is not an actual bug.
